+;; -------------------------------------------------------------------------
+;; ---- [FP] Scaling by powers of two
+;; -------------------------------------------------------------------------
+;; Includes the multiple and single vector and multiple vectors forms of
+;; - FSCALE
+;; -------------------------------------------------------------------------
+
+(define_insn "@aarch64_sve_fscale<mode>"
+ [(set (match_operand:SVE_Fx24_NOBF 0 "register_operand" "=Uw<vector_count>")
+ (unspec:SVE_Fx24_NOBF
+ [(match_operand:SVE_Fx24_NOBF 1 "register_operand" "0")
+ (match_operand:<SVSCALE_INTARG> 2 "register_operand" "Uw<vector_count>")]
+ UNSPEC_FSCALE))]
+ "TARGET_STREAMING_SME2 && TARGET_FP8"
+ "fscale\t%0, %1, %2"
+)
+
+(define_insn "@aarch64_sve_single_fscale<mode>"
+ [(set (match_operand:SVE_Fx24_NOBF 0 "register_operand" "=Uw<vector_count>")
+ (unspec:SVE_Fx24_NOBF
+ [(match_operand:SVE_Fx24_NOBF 1 "register_operand" "0")
+ (match_operand:<SVSCALE_SINGLE_INTARG> 2 "register_operand" "x")]
+ UNSPEC_FSCALE))]
+ "TARGET_STREAMING_SME2 && TARGET_FP8"
+ "fscale\t%0, %1, %2.<Vetype>"
+)
